Antelope Canyon

Located in the American Southwest, Antelope Canyon (SV) appears as a mesmerizing labyrinth of smooth, flowing sandstone. Located near Page, Arizona, this slot canyon is a favorite destination for photographers and adventurers. There are upper and lower Antelope Canyons which include separate other canyons such as Rattlesnake Canyon, Mountain Sheep Canyon, Porcupine Canyon, Owl Canyon, […]

Pasadena’s Rose Parade and the Donate Life Float

The Rose Parade is one of the most iconic events in the United States. It is held annually on, or just after, New Year’s Day in Pasadena, California and features elaborate floats, marching bands, and equestrian units.
